NEW INSURANCE COMPANY.

•; . We had serious thoughts of starting a " Verandah Insurance Company " seeing the raid that ;-jhas been made upon them lately by irresponsible carts and horse 3, but have abandoned the idea on' maturer .reflection, boing convinced that our worthy tradesmen, who are never averse to turning an honest penny, would immediately invest all • their spare capital in building verandahs, insuring them heavily, and employing very littlo boys, to drive very big horses, with two or three kerosene „. tins attached to their tails, and half an ounce of snuff up thoir nostrils, up and down Queen-s troet. 'in which case, our canvassers on commission 7 would probably be the only people in the company who would make money out of it. We have, how- ; ever, no- objection to any other speculator taking ■ '-' • np : the idea. ' . •
